lots of 6s4a quads popping up on ebay, I'm assuming GE and RCA are the main manufacturers? Are Sylvania, etc. just rebrands?

That's correct. The ones etched USA with grey plates are GE, and black plates are RCA. Those are often rebranded. There are also rare printed Japan manufactured 6S4As that have black plates. I am unaware of any European manufactured equivalents.

Late edit: ECG Philips branded grey plates are a different internal contruction from the GE. The Sylvanias I've seen are rebranded Philips.

Since I'm still gathering parts, a couple of questions:

 

1. What is the blue cable you ran from the inputs to the volume pot? Is it shielded?

 

2. Where did you get the PCBs connected to the inputs (which I assume are XLR)?

 

Thanks!

It definitely looks like a balanced (shielded) cable.

 

I prefer using a standard two core audio cable rather than a balanced (shielded) cable within the amp.

Rather than drag the shield through the amp, I connect it directly to the chassis at point of entry (the Neutrik DLX series have a feature just for this) with the shortest piece of wire possible.

 

“Balanced cable shields should function as an extension of the enclosure.” (Raine notes)

 

Spritzer has those PCB’s.
